The museum is located on a 100-acre … The first planetarium opened in 1952. In 1974 the museum moved to its current location in Old Saint Cloud Hill, the site of Fort Negley during the American Civil War. The organization’s name changed over the years, most recently from Cumberland Science Museum to Adventure Science Center in 2002. The Cumberland Museum has existed since 1969, when a series of objects and archival materials were put on display at the old Comox Free Press building on 2757 Dunsmuir Avenue. In preparation for a more permanent home the Cumberland & District Historical Society was formed in 1981 as a non-profit charitable organization. Questions: [email protected]. Tellus is a 120,000 square foot science museum located in Cartersville, just north of Atlanta. Tellus Science Museum is a Smithsonian Institute Affiliate Museum, which houses four major galleries - Weinman Mineral Gallery, Fossil Gallery, Science in Motion Gallery, and My Big Back Yard. Train operators. Chicago Transit (CTA) Metra. Bus operators. Adventure Science Center is a family-friendly attraction in Nashville, Tennessee, USA. It operates as a non-profit science museum for children and aims to educate and immerse its little visitors in over 175 hands-on interactive exhibits. Themes include biology, physics, visual perception, listening, mind, air and space, energy and earth science. The building that currently houses the Cumberland County Museum and Archives was purchased in 1980, and was formally opened to the public as a museum on September 1981. Our organization began as The Amherst Township Historical Society, which was incorporated on March 21st, 1973.
